msm: vidc: Enhance the buffer count exchange model



Use extended controls to exchange the buffer counts between
clients and driver. This will give more flexibility for clients
to set the buffer counts.

int msm_vidc_g_ext_ctrl(void *instance, struct v4l2_ext_controls *control)
{
	struct msm_vidc_inst *inst = instance;
	struct v4l2_ext_control *ext_control;
	struct v4l2_ctrl ctrl;
	int i = 0, rc = 0;

	if (!inst || !control)
		return -EINVAL;

	ext_control = control->controls;

	for (i = 0; i < control->count; i++) {
		switch (ext_control[i].id) {
		case V4L2_CID_MIN_BUFFERS_FOR_CAPTURE:
		case V4L2_CID_MIN_BUFFERS_FOR_OUTPUT:
			ctrl.id = ext_control[i].id;
			ctrl.val = ext_control[i].value;

			msm_vidc_get_count(inst, &ctrl);
			ext_control->value = ctrl.val;
			break;
		default:
			dprintk(VIDC_ERR,
				"This control %x is not supported yet\n",
					ext_control[i].id);
			rc = -EINVAL;
			break;
		}
	}
	return rc;
}
EXPORT_SYMBOL(msm_vidc_g_ext_ctrl);
